Panel | Drugs Covered | Best For |
---|---|---|
5-Panel | THC, Cocaine, Opiates, Amphetamines, PCP | Baseline employment screening |
7-Panel | 5-panel + Barbiturates, Benzodiazepines | Healthcare & safety-sensitive roles |
10-Panel | 7-panel + Methadone, Propoxyphene, Quaaludes* | Expanded coverage (role-specific) |

Ranges vary by substance, frequency of use, metabolism, body mass, dosage, hydration, and lab cutoff levels.
Drug | Urine | Hair | Blood | Nails |
---|---|---|---|---|
Marijuana (THC) | 1-30 days | Up to 90 days | 2-3 days | Up to 3-6 months |
Cocaine | 2-4 days | Up to 90 days | 1-2 days | Up to 3-6 months |
Opiates (Codeine, Morphine, Heroin) | 1-3 days | Up to 90 days | Up to 24 hours | Up to 3-6 months |
Amphetamines (incl. Methamphetamine) | 1-3 days | Up to 90 days | 1-2 days | Up to 3-6 months |
PCP (Phencyclidine) | 1-7 days | Up to 90 days | 1-3 days | Up to 3-6 months |
Screening at SAMHSA-certified laboratories with confirmatory GC/MS or LC-MS/MS testing as needed.
Every non-negative screen is reviewed by a Medical Review Officer. Chain-of-Custody Form (CCF) maintained end-to-end. DOT collections and results reporting follow 49 CFR Part 40 when specified by the employer/order.

California, often known as the Golden State, is the most populous state in the United States, boasting over 39 million residents as of the latest estimates. It is a global trendsetter in popular culture, technology, business, and environmentalism. California's diverse landscape encompasses deserts, rivers, beaches, and vast forests.
Economically, California is a powerhouse. It is home to Silicon Valley, the epicenter of high-tech innovation, and Hollywood, the world's entertainment capital. With an economy larger than most countries, California plays a major role in driving the U.S. national economy, excelling in sectors such as technology, agriculture, and entertainment.
The state's educational system includes world-class institutions like Stanford University and the University of California system. Additionally, California is known for its high quality of life, offering diverse cultural experiences, outdoor activities, and progressive social policies, making it one of the most desirable locations in the world.
